Call of Duty: Conquest is a video game developed by Frost Games and Tachibana Games, and published by Morningwood Arts for Xbox One, PS4, and PC on November 15th, 2029. The game features no Campaign, focusing only on Multiplayer and Cooperative.
The game uses an "experimental" version of the Semblance engine dubbed as Semblance X, confirmed by Anakin Nakamura to have been in development since Call of Duty: Infected. Conquest is also the first AAA game published by Morningwood Arts, costing a total of $468 million.

First introduced in Call of Duty: Awakening of the Hive, the Armoury returns with Mr. Tachibana as the owner once again. The Armoury contains cosmetic items such as weapon camouflages, outfits and skins as well as Specialized Weapon Variants.
Every item in the Armoury has a rarity level and are distributed through Packages, a lootbox system used for Armoury items. Alongside Packages are Credits which can be used as an alternative to earning items through Packages. The only way to earn Credits is through completing challenges and getting them in Packages. Each item in a single rarity cost the same amount of Credits.
- Common (150 cR)
- Uncommon (300 cR)
- Rare (500 cR)
- Epic (750 cR)
- Legendary (1000 cR)
- Ancient (2000 cR)
